### Fix image-cache leak in Ferngate thumbnail pipeline

So it turns out our LRU wasn't actually evicting — decoded bitmaps were pinned by the preview controller, and the cache just grew until the renderer OOMed on long scroll sessions. This PR breaks that retain cycle, adds a hard byte ceiling, and wires eviction metrics into the Glimmer dashboard. Heads up for future maintainers: the ceiling and TTLs below were picked from a week of profiling, not vibes. New values:

limits module of kagug-tahop:
RATE_LIMITS = {
    "holath": 1,
    "druael": 10,
}

INTERNAL MEMO — Recalled Charger Pallet, Batch TR-Series

To the records team: one pallet of recalled Voltane travel chargers is staged in Bay 6 awaiting return to the supplier's disposal partner. Photograph the pallet from all four sides, log the carton count, and attach the recall notice copy to the file before release. The pallet must not be broken down or resold under any circumstances. When the courier arrives, proceed according to the instruction below.

drop instructions, hahip-badug: the quenox ralath courier leaves the kaseth fraiel rusiel tameth belys istdor ralion giliel ledger at gate 7830 under passcode 165413

## Deployment: Partner SFTP Drop

This section covers deploying the Ferrowline partner drop service, which receives nightly inventory files from our distribution partners via SFTP. As a contractor, please deploy only to the sandbox tier until your access review completes. The service chroots each partner into an isolated landing directory and validates checksums before ingestion; malformed files are quarantined, never deleted. After provisioning the host, apply the service configuration shown below.

settings of fahag-haduf:
[ulaox]
port = 8443
region = south-2
host = ulaox.lumiccorp.internal
timeout_ms = 500
retries = 8